About This Role

POSITION SNAPSHOT

Location: Jeddah, Kingdom of Saudi Arabia

Company: Nestlé Saudi Manufacturing

Full-Time Contract

Reports to: Electrical Automation Engineer

The Repair & Maintenance Electrical Specialist will be responsible for all assigned aspects related to the factory maintenance and Electricity and Automation (E&A) strategy and will execute on-shift activities according to factory and corporate standards, specifications, local codes, and regulations. The position is located in a Green Field Food Factory in Saudi Arabia.

Primary Responsibilities

  • Maintain optimum electrical and process control equipment facilities to meet the established objectives of the business.
  • Ensure reliability of electrical, process control and MES hardware and software operation and Industrial IT.
  • Maintain electrical/process control hardware and software to maintain factory at high level of efficiency, safety, and quality.
  • Nurture and grow relationships with other departments (IT, Quality, Safety, Production etc.) and facilities to provide support and maintenance for optimal factory operations.
  • Provide technical direction, training, and capability building of maintenance employees.
  • Perform troubleshooting in case of problems and ensure the PLC, HMI, MES and operational technologies applications are properly maintained.
  • Ensure that the Change Management is in place to appropriately manage modifications in the MES-E&A solutions.
  • Supervise and coordinate Electrical, Automation, and MES maintenance and project work by electricians and contractors.

A DAY IN THE LIFE …

Electrical & Power Distribution:

  • Support the factory’s electrical power distribution from the utility company service entrance down through switchboards, transformers, distribution panels, etc. to all individual loads. This includes the following activities:
  • Maintenance of the factory’s power distribution.
  • Understand the factory electrical system from the utility company lines to transformers, switchboards, distribution panels, MCC, motors, lighting fixtures, etc.
  • Record modifications in order to maintain accuracy and content of the electrical system key documentation (one-line diagrams, MCC data sheets, electrical room’s layouts, grounding system, lighting plans, electrical equipment location plan, etc.)
  • Understand the existing electrical system loading profile, grounding, protection, maintenance needs, safety, and reliability of the factory power system equipment.
  • Understand the factory electrical criteria, standards, and company guidelines.

Automation & Process Control:

  • Maintain the factory process control system. Some of the activities are the following:
  • Understand the existing process control infrastructure, configuration, requirements, networks, level of automation, etc.
  • Record modifications in order to maintain accuracy and content of the control system key documentation (configuration diagrams, P&IDs, process descriptions, etc.)
  • Understand the factory controls and IT criteria, standards, and company guidelines.

Manufacturing Execution System (MES):

  • Support and the existing and future activities related to MES, Factory Automation System and Factory Floor Middle Ware to ensure proper operation as per design criteria
  • Maintain the reliability and the performance of the Factory Automation System IT infrastructure and peer to peer networks.

Capital Projects & Collaboration:

  • Participate in the implementation of the power distribution systems, motor control centers, control panels, HMI, instrumentation, system integration, and commissioning and start up activities.

What will make you successful…

  • Academic Experience: Associate Degree required in electrical engineering, automation technology, or equivalent.
  • 3 years’ minimum experience with electricity, automation, instrumentation, and process control systems (PLC, HMI, Electrical Drives and Controls).
  • Preference for work on a manufacturing facility in the Food and Beverages industry, or other Consumer Packaged Goods (CPG) industry.
  • Knowledge of electrical distribution systems (low & medium voltage installations).
  • Knowledge of local electrical codes and standards.
  • Knowledge of Instrumentation and Calibration process.
  • Good knowledge of automation systems and equipment (HMI - Human-Machine Interface, PLC - Programmable Logic Controller, Industrial networks, etc.).
  • Knowledge on MES deployment (Manufacturing Execution System).
  • Good Knowledge on SCADA Applications.
  • Knowledge on Digital technologies implementation (e.g. Vision Systems, Data Analytics, Predictive Maintenance, etc.).
  • Strong troubleshooting and root cause analysis skills.
  • Good knowledge of SAP / Asset Maintenance Management (AMM).
  • Good Knowledge in Safety, Quality and Compliance.
  • Strong communication skills.
  • Great collaboration mindset.
  • Proactive thinking.
  • Proficiency in English is required.
